The trends in men’s fashion usually won’t vary too wildly from year to year, at least not when you compare it to women’s fashion trends. That has changed for the summer 2011 season. At the fashion shows this year, the big designers revealed a considerable change with bold new looks in men’s shorts. The self assured man will most likely be the one to wear these looks right off the runway. Take a break, and read on to see what lies ahead for men’s fashion for the 2011 summer season.

The new lengths of this season’s shorts for men seem to be from one extreme, to the other. One style is a slim cut short, which is meant to come down around the knee area. The difference between this knee length, and those of the past, is that year it is a significant rolled, or cuffed hem. For a dressier look, the longer and slimmer cut can also be worn with a sports jacket, sweater, or vest worn over a dress shirt for the new season. The other length presents a little more daring look, coming in right above the mid-thigh area, and a boxer-like style. They were also shown with bold patterns.

The designers really stepped it up with the patterned materials of men’s shorts this year, with the most daring debuts in patterns men’s fashion has seen in years. The shorts both long and short, are parading bold larger checked blocks, flamboyant tropical prints, and yes, even brave new florals.

If the floral patterns and mid thigh lengths aren’t daring enough, the designers took it a step further with the male version of leggings, called meggings. These were designed to be worn underneath the various styles and designs of men’s shorts this season. The colors of the 2011 summer season make far less of a spirited statement than the patterns, or even the lengths. The various, yet muted shades of blue, red, green, and even pink were mixed with creams, beiges, and white.

To sum it up, the different lengths of men’s shorts, vary, but are not necessarily a big change. It’s more the patterns that are more daring, and will probably take a self-confidant man to wear them, such as the otherwise feminine floral pattern. If you are feeling real daring and want to go all out, put on a pair of meggings to wear under your shorts. One of the boldest season reveals, so have fun with it.

The Ralph perfume collection features five fabulous scents to match your lifestyle.

 

Ralph

Ralph is like a bunch of crisp apples in a bottle. At first whiff, you get apples and then more apples follow. This apple-inspired fragrance is embellished by a harmony of other notes: Japanese osmanthus, Italian mandarin, magnolia, boronia, yellow freesia, musk and white iris. One perfume reviewer from fragrantica refers to Ralph as her sporty perfume. The fresh and clean smell is like you’ve just stepped out of the shower, she said. Ralph is not too sweet a fragrance. The light aroma of florals is well-blended – the perfect mix of spring and summer air.

 

Ralph Hot

If you fancy the melting sugary-sweetness of cinnamon and spice, Ralph Hot is certain to please your sweet tooth. This scent is a confectionary heaven as sweet-smelling gourmand notes bring out the luscious aroma of the sugar and spice. It’s reminiscent of Thierry Mugler’s Angel and Victor & Rolf’s Flower Bomb. Also, it has that distinct alluring and sassy sweetness that captivates the senses. The dry down unfolds into a lovely harmony of pastry-like sweetness. It’s warm and comforting like a blanket of cotton candy.

 

Ralph Cool

Ralph Cool is a bright, floral-fruity scent mixed with nuances of wood and musk. The notes features the summer fruits of the season – watermelon and kiwi – mixed with crisp and cool cucumber peels. Picture how the summer rain quenches the arid soil, that is how cool Ralph Cool is.

 

Ralph Rocks

Ralph Rocks is sunshine in a bottle! This rebelliously sweet fragrance is packed with passion fruit accords and citrus floral cream. The gentle warmth of amber and sun-warm wood makes it wearable for the colder months of winter as well. One perfume enthusiast has this to say about Rocks,” I cannot name a fragrance that is this hip, daredevil-like, young and dynamic. Definitely a scent for in summer because of its citrus and fruity accords.”

 

Ralph Wild

Ralph Wild smells like Ralph doused with strawberry notes and cherry blossoms. The top notes greet you with a healthy dose of fruit-flavored sparkling water. The dry down combines jasmine, sandalwood and musk creating a warm, aromatic strawberry-filled air. It’s light, very girly and definitely an awesome summer scent.

Prada is one of the most highly regarded designer labels in the fashion industry. The brand is best-known for its minimalist theme using high-quality and expensive fabrics. Her style is to reinvent the traditional into something more fashionable. And she does this by focusing on the details. Imagine destructuring simple designs and decorate it with mink and silk trimmings. The same creativity and elaborate designs are transformed into fragrances. Prada’s perfume line is a collection of bold scents inspired by oriental spices, musky woods, succulent fruits and luminous florals. In 2003, Prada launched its first line of perfumes. The perfumes were exclusively available in Prada boutiques and selected department stores. It was in 2004 that the Prada perfume collection made its debut in larger markets.

Prada Eau de Parfum was the first perfume that debuted in 2004. This fragrance has an oriental base with a classic appeal of the past and the sophisticated beauty of the future. It’s a combination of four remarkable notes namely Indian sandalwood, Indonesian patchouli, French labdanum resin and Siam benzoin. Nuances of citrus, flowers, patchouli and vanilla complete this lovely fragrance. Prada Eau de Parfum is a crisp and well-designed floral. It holds a distinct comely aroma, rich and radiant, that wraps you in a blanket of feminine warmth.

Prada Intense, like the name suggests, is a concentrated version of the original. An eau de parfum fragrance is already intense as it is so expect Prada Intense as bolder, warmer and a lot sexier.

Prada Infusion d’Iris is a harmony of soft florals and Sicilian citron. The name Infusion d’Iris was derived from the six-month long traditional process of producing iris extract that involves soaking the iris to extract its notes. This fragrance is a quiet elegance of versatility. It’s fresh enough for summer but deep enough for the cooler days as well.

Prada Amber for Men is created with a rich base of amber mingled with three other accords: cologne, leather and fougere. Miuccia Prada personally designed this fragrance. She wanted a masculine fragrance that was gentle and devoid of aggressiveness. The result was a luxurious fragrance, masterfully crafted, emanating a refreshing soapiness, light and powdery. Paradoxically, this fragrance is complex yet smooth throughout. i think artistic is more appropriate.

Prada Tendre is a compelling blend of spice, citrus and fruit accords. This scent unfolds into a delicate, tender, floral and slightly woody ambiance. It’s perfect for a spring or early fall fragrance. With its unpretentious and distinctly feminine scent, Prada Tendre has become a favorite among young ladies.

Armani Code is a fresh, sultry fragrance bursting with a healthy dose of orange-ginger notes that captivate and tickle the scent palate. Introduced in the spring of 2006, this lovely feminine scent has just the right amount of oomph that seduces with its unique floral-oriental combination. Armani Code radiant opening features zesty blood orange, ginger spice and pear sorbet. The heart, with all its subtlety and sweetness, brings out an air of fragrant florals of sambac jasmine. The base fades into a delicious trail of vanilla, lavender honey and precious woods complex.

Oranges fills the head notes giving the scent its citrusy aroma but after a while the orange blossoms fades and smoothly levels off with vanilla and honey. It’s powdery on the dry down but in an elegant kind of way. Armani Code is a borderline gourmand-floral scent. The scrumptious, milk-chocolate aroma is attributed to the warm honey’ed vanilla musk accords.

The distinct sweetness is reminiscent of Hugo Boss Deep Red, a similar fragrance that also falls under this fragrance category. The oriental base, on the other hand, is similar to the oriental sweetness of Sacre Bleu sans the maturity and smoky incense dry down.
